This post dives into the basics of ignition barrel repairs, using insight into troubleshooting, potential reasons for failure, and possible services. <br>Understanding the Ignition BarrelWhat is an Ignition Barrel?<br>The ignition barrel, often referred to as the ignition switch or [ignition lock](http://1.94.13.224:9080/car-ignition2871) cylinder, is the system that allows the key to turn, engaging different electrical systems in the automobile. It is generally positioned in the guiding column or control panel, and when the appropriate key is inserted and turned, it triggers the car's battery, fuel pump, and starter motor.<br>Components of the Ignition BarrelKeyhole: The entry point for the [ignition key](http://git.menphis.cn/car-ignition-repair-cost5093).Lock Cylinder: The rotating element that engages different positions for beginning, accessories, and off modes.Electrical Connectors: These connect the ignition barrel to the automobile's wiring, allowing electrical signals to stream when the key is turned.Installing Bracket: Holds the ignition barrel firmly in place.Types of Ignition Barrels<br>Ignition barrels can be found in different designs, depending upon the automobile make and model.
